About Hotel

Centrally located in the bustling and diverse city of Tokyo, lies the luxurious and affordable Hotel Gajoen Tokyo. With its optimal location, guests can easily access must-see attractions like Tokyo Tower, Shibuya Crossing, Tokyo Dome, and Tokyo Skytree, making it the perfect base for your Tokyo escapades. Experience comfort and indulgence while being surrounded by the vibrant energy of the city.

The hotel boasts 60 elegant, air-conditioned rooms designed to provide a tranquil haven for our esteemed guests. Each room comes complete with a flat-screen TV showcasing a variety of satellite channels, complimentary high-speed internet, a personal refrigerator, and a well-stocked minibar. For those looking to indulge, our rooms also feature lavish jetted bathtubs in the private bathrooms.

Guests will have no shortage of things to do, with a wide range of nearby attractions such as the stunning Happoen Garden and prestigious Keio University only 3.3 kilometers away. The famous Shibuya Crossing and iconic Roppongi Hills are also just a short drive away. For a taste of the local culture, head to the nearby Tokyo Anime Center or Tokyo Institute of Technology, both within 4.3 kilometers. The trendy shopping destinations of Tokyo Midtown and Omotesando Hills are also easily accessible, just 4.8 kilometers from the hotel. Even popular locations like Yoyogi National Gymnasium and Yoyogi Park are within easy reach.

At Hotel Gajoen Tokyo, we aim to provide utmost comfort and convenience to our guests. Our state-of-the-art fitness center, complimentary high-speed Wi-Fi, and friendly and multilingual staff are just some of the amenities you can enjoy during your stay. For business travelers, we offer services such as dry cleaning and laundry, a 24-hour front desk, and convenient train station pick-up services. And when it's time to dine, indulge in our 7 exquisite on-site restaurants featuring delectable cuisines from around the world. From the irresistible Chinese delicacies at SHUNYUKI, to our other restaurants, we cater to every palate.

Whether you are in Tokyo for business or pleasure, Hotel Gajoen Tokyo guarantees a lavish and stress-free stay for all its guests. With Haneda Airport only 23.4 kilometers away, and complimentary self-parking available on-site, your travels to and from the hotel will be a breeze. An absolutely beautiful property. A short walk from Meguro Station, although it is a bit of a steep hill. Luckily, the hotel provides a shuttle bus that ferries guests to and from Meguro three times an hour--especially useful if you are wearing heels. Its ground floor hosts everything required to host a wedding, as well as a set of restaurants, and a museum of amazing art. Walking from the arrival lobby to the elevators (reception is located on the 8th floor) is a feast for the eyes. Service is flawless, from the time you arrive until the time you depart--every member of staff is doing their utmost, and it shows. We chose a room with a western king bed, but it boasted a genkan, shoji, and tatami throughout. It also included a steam sauna, a tub with jets, and thankfully a stool and bucket in the shower. It was also absolutely enormous by any standard, but particularly for Tokyo--this is just luxurious. And: if you are lucky, and the weather permits, you may catch a glimpse of Fuji from your window. Breakfast was included with our room, held in one of the restaurants on the first floor. This is very nice affair, with a series of different Japanese and international bites, and the option to order more substantial items such as eggs, french toast, etc. As one would expect, the quality and execution of everything is perfect. In addition, the service at this restaurant is top-notch--understated, yet very professional. Finally, the executive lounge at the end of the hallway on the 8th floor is a delight. Like the restaurant, a selection of bites during the afternoon and evening are all high-quality and delicious. During the evening cocktail hour, sake, wine, and drinks are available. Again, service is impeccable. Overall, this is a beautiful, luxury establishment with flawless service and execution.

  • The Japanese Ministry of Health, Labour, and Welfare requires all international visitors to submit their passport number and nationality when registering at any lodging facility (inns, hotels, motels, etc ). Additionally, lodging proprietors are required to photocopy passports for all registering guests and keep the photocopy on file..
